
EQUIPMENT AND TRAINING
The College of Aeronautics' admissions offices and ground training facilities are located in Montreal. Our offices are equipped with a variety of training tools and house two simulators, providing our students with an optimal training environment. Our flight training facilities are located at the Saint-Jean-sur-Richelieu Airport (ICAO code CYJN). Our training location is advantageous for our students because it is close to local flight training airspace and allows them to learn to fly in a busy, controlled environment. As a result, our students receive the training they need to excel in the aviation workplace.
The Collège d'Aéronautique has two simulators for pilot training: an Elite procedures trainer and a Redbird full-motion simulator, which is used in all phases of training. Located in our offices in the City of Montreal.

THE BENEFITS OF COMPLETING YOUR TRAINING AT SAINT JEAN SUR RICHELIEU AIRPORT
Managed by the city of Saint-Jean-sur-Richelieu
Three paved trails in excellent condition:
Runway 11 (4012 feet long and 100 feet wide)
Runway 02 (2438 feet long by 100 feet wide)
Runway 06 (2349 feet long by 100 feet wide)
These runways are equipped with instrument approaches – RNAV
A Class D tower (Saint-Jean tower) providing pilots with clearances and instructions to maintain separation from other aircraft.
